Como faço para mover um álbum inteiro para um diretório usando caracteres do meio?

0

estou familiarizado com curingas e?, mas o que eu quero fazer é mover os álbuns para seus diretórios apropriados usando o "(Disco X)" localizado no meio do arquivo.

Então, eu mudei para o diretório do flashdrive na pasta / media / (muito longo para listar aqui), e eu tentei isso, mas ele colocou TODOS os álbuns na pasta de destino:

mv *(Disc 3)* home/username/Music/WesRiverside3

agora, lembre-se, o disco 3 aparecerá em itálico quando eu colocar os asteriscos em volta da palavra, se algum editor quiser mudá-lo eu ficaria feliz em ver como

e também todas as tentativas de colchetes falharam também

    
por thinksinbinary 02.02.2016 / 17:10

1 resposta

2

Os parênteses estão na pergunta literalmente em seu comando? Se assim for, eles são a causa de seus problemas. Se você deve tê-los, então escape-os como *\(disc3\)* e isso deve funcionar.
Isso acontece porque o shell está interpretando os parênteses e não os usando como parte de seu texto.

    
por Mark Williams 02.02.2016 / 17:33